Seychelles urban population for 2023 was 70,450, a 0.64% increase from 2022.
Seychelles urban population for 2022 was 70,004, a 21.66% increase from 2021.
Seychelles urban population for 2021 was 57,542, a 1.55% increase from 2020.
Seychelles urban population for 2020 was 56,661, a 1.61% increase from 2019.
Urban population refers to people living in urban areas as defined by national statistical offices. It is calculated using World Bank population estimates and urban ratios from the United Nations World Urbanization Prospects. Aggregation of urban and rural population may not add up to total population because of different country coverages.